-Report, Report, Report

Any workers comp attorney will show you that many people arrive at them with what exactly are nearly unwinnable cases. Why? Since the employee didn't report his or her injury at the time it occurred. If you hurt yourself while operating the commercial automatic washer but don't say anything until soon after when you think the injury might be more serious than you thought, you may be too late. There is no chain of documentation to assist your claims.

-See Your Employer's Doctor

Employers normally have a particular doctor or clinic that they like their employees to find out in case of incident. Now, obviously, in case you are hurt to the point where you require immediate emergency attention, your destination will be the nearest hospital. In situations where the need for medical care is not as urgent, however, you will end up directed to a specific doctor. Visit. If you choose to ignore this direction, you may find that your bills are not covered by the insurance policy.

-Tick the Job Box in the Clinic or Hospital

For the most part clinics and hospitals, area of the admission form includes a box to tick had you been hurt while at the job. Don't overlook this, as this tells the clinic's billing office to transmit the bill to your employer or the insurance company as opposed to sending it to you personally. This can certainly avoid most of the hassle that might come afterwards.
